WebA typical microwave will draw between 900-1200w. With this load you would install a minimum of 1500w inverter. This size inverter will allow you to run microwave and have a little leftover for running small items like a phone charger, fan, etc. On the other hands, you should consider discharge current that a lithium battery can deliver. WebIt shouldn’t be too hard to work out what size microwave and what size inverter you need. Both are sold in sizes of watts such as 700 watt microwave, 800 watt microwave, 900 watt microwave, and so on. Always use an inverter with 20% more watt capacity than your microwave as inverters are not 100% efficient.

WebCable size recommendations may vary among inverter brands and models; check the Owner's Manual for the model you purchase before you buy the wire for it. The maximum length generally recommended is 10', and shorter is better.
